Car Mechanic Shop Simulator is a simulation game that aims to capture both sides of automotive work: the hands-on process of repairing vehicles and the broader responsibility of running a profitable repair shop. Developed by Digital Melody and published by Games Incubator alongside PlayWay S.A., the game positions itself between detailed mechanic simulators and management-focused tycoon games, offering an experience that is less about extreme realism and more about balancing technical work with smart business decisions. From the outset, the game establishes its dual identity. You begin with a modest workshop, limited tools, and a steady stream of customers whose vehicles range from simple maintenance cases to more involved mechanical issues. Each job requires inspection, diagnosis, and repair, but the process is intentionally streamlined. Rather than dismantling every component in painstaking detail, the game focuses on identifying faulty parts, sourcing replacements, and completing tasks efficiently. This approach keeps the pace brisk and accessible, making the experience less intimidating for newcomers while still retaining a sense of authenticity through recognizable car systems and repair logic. What distinguishes Car Mechanic Shop Simulator from many similar titles is its emphasis on the shop itself as a living business. Every decision you make—what parts to buy, how much to spend on upgrades, which jobs to prioritize—has financial consequences. Inventory management plays a central role, as stocking the right components can reduce downtime and increase profits, while poor planning leads to delays and unhappy customers. Customer satisfaction becomes a subtle but persistent pressure, encouraging players to balance speed, cost, and quality rather than simply rushing through repairs. As the workshop grows, the management layer becomes more prominent. Expanding the shop floor, investing in better equipment, and optimizing workflow gradually shift the experience from small-scale mechanic work into a broader simulation of entrepreneurship. There is a satisfying sense of progression in watching your humble garage evolve into a more professional operation, complete with improved efficiency and higher-paying contracts. This long-term growth loop provides motivation beyond individual repair jobs, giving players clear goals to work toward even when the mechanical tasks themselves begin to feel familiar. Visually, the game adopts a clean, functional presentation typical of many modern simulation titles. Car models are recognizable and readable, with enough detail to communicate mechanical complexity without overwhelming the player. Workshop interiors are practical rather than flashy, emphasizing usability over atmosphere. While the visuals do not aim for photorealism, they are consistent and clear, allowing players to focus on gameplay systems rather than presentation quirks. Sound design supports immersion with workshop ambience and tool effects, reinforcing the feeling of being in a working garage without becoming intrusive. Despite its strengths, the game’s design choices may not appeal to everyone. Players expecting deeply tactile repairs with extensive disassembly and fine-grained diagnostics may find the mechanics somewhat shallow. Many interactions rely on menus and confirmations rather than physical manipulation of parts, which can reduce the sense of mechanical craftsmanship. This simplicity is a double-edged sword: it lowers the barrier to entry and keeps the game approachable, but it also limits depth for players seeking a hardcore simulation. Community reception reflects this divide. Some players appreciate the balance between repair work and business management, enjoying the relaxed pacing and steady progression. Others feel the game doesn’t fully commit to either side, offering neither the complexity of dedicated mechanic simulators nor the strategic depth of full tycoon games. These criticisms highlight the game’s identity as a hybrid experience—one that succeeds best when approached with the right expectations. Ultimately, Car Mechanic Shop Simulator is a thoughtful and measured take on automotive simulation that prioritizes clarity, accessibility, and long-term progression over mechanical minutiae. It is best suited for players who enjoy management systems as much as hands-on tasks, and who find satisfaction in building a business step by step rather than mastering every bolt and gasket. While it may not redefine the genre, it offers a solid, engaging experience that captures the rhythm of running a repair shop and the quiet satisfaction of turning broken vehicles into successful jobs, making it a worthwhile entry in the ever-growing catalog of simulation games on Steam. Это могла бы быть очень годная игра, но к сожалению она стала лишь очередным недоделанным куском цифрового мусора на игровом конвейере разработчика По началу вроде было даже интересно в это играть, я развивал свой маленький магазинчик, потихоньку покупал новые полки, расширял ассортимент товаров, дела шли своим чередом, я добивался успеха медленно но верно а потом игра заставила меня стать перекупом мотоциклов, я подумал что это будет здорово и дополнительная копеечка с этого бизнеса лишней не будет, но внезапно обнаружилось что на перекупстве можно делать легчайшие и очень большие деньги. Отныне экономика игры просто сломалась. В моём магазинчике автозапчастей больше не было никакого смысла, ведь содержать магазин и следить за наполненностью всех полок это тяжёлый и низкооплачиваемый труд, в то время когда ты можешь просто перепродавать мотоциклы и с каждой такой продажи зарабатывать больше чем приносит твой магазин за целый рабочий день. Покупать лицензии на транспорт тоже кстати нет никакого смысла. Самый дорогой и маржинальный мотоцикл доступен нам сразу, покупаете только его, заставляете всю парковку и гребёте деньги лопатой. В следующих лицензиях мотоциклов дороже не будет. Про наш автосервис я вообще молчу, это наверно просто какой-то троллинг от разработчика. За целый рабочий день туда приходят 2-3 человека и суммарного дохода который мы с них получаем хватит лишь на кофе с булочкой НПС которые хотят купить у нас мотоцикл часто застревают посередине дороги и не могут до него дойти. Фиксить это можно только перезаходом в игру. Пустые коробки из под покрышек и дисков багуются, могут просто так улететь в рандомном направлении, их тяжело выбросить в урну, почти никогда не получается сделать это с первого раза. Все открытые коробки с деталями при перезаходе в игру закрываются, приходится их по новой открывать чтобы понять где какие детали. Кассир уходит домой по завершению рабочего дня и ему плевать что в магазине остались не расчитавшиеся клиенты, которые теперь вынуждены до скончания веков стоять у кассы со своими пакетами в ожидании чуда. За 4 часа игра умудрилась вылететь дважды, спасибо хотя-бы что в игре есть ежеминутное автосохранение В общем это могла бы быть хорошая игра если бы разработчик был в первую очередь заинтересован в качестве выпускаемого продукта, а не в получении денег с франкенштейна собранного на коленках. Игру нужно доделывать, пересматривать экономику, фиксить баги, но я почти уверен что делать этого никто не будет
